Q: Is 424,143,365 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 424,143,365 is not a prime number.

Why is 424,143,365 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 424143365 can be evenly divided by 1 5 19 53 95 265 1,007 5,035 84,239 421,195 1,600,541 4,464,667 8,002,705 22,323,335 84,828,673 and 424,143,365, with no remainder.

Since 424,143,365 cannot be divided by just 1 and 424,143,365, it is not a prime number.
